Overview

The Director of Finance, Waters Division Global FP&A will report to the Senior Director of Finance, Waters Division Global FP&A, helping to position Waters for success by providing relevant data and analysis to influence leadership decision-making and performance across the company's operations. The position will partner with Commercial, R&D and Finance leadership including WD finance business partners to drive major projects and processes within finance and operations. This highly visible role will interact with all levels across the organization while owning and driving the management of the Waters Division annual 5-year strategic plan, financial analytics, finance support for business decisions and Investor Relations talking points, and division/corporate-wide projects and initiatives. This leader will also take the lead on ad hoc CEO, CFO and EC nominated projects, looking to answer the key strategic and tactical questions facing the business during the year.



Responsibilities

    Partner with the WD Director of Strategy to drive the annual strategic planning process for Waters Division, by leading the financial modeling portion of the process with our WD finance business partners. Additional coordination with the Corporate Finance team is done to ensure WD consolidated projections are accurate and follow guidance as part of the Waters Corp rollup and fidelity into the key areas of the business
  • Lead finance projects within the company or division such as management reporting reorgs or integration of M&A targets, by collaborating with cross-functional teams to accomplish these goals
  • Oversee and drive strategic sub-initiatives within the WD AOP (annual operating plan) process, in collaboration with the WD Director of Finance, FP&A
  • Continuously seek to improve the efficiency, accuracy, and timeliness of WD internal reporting
  • Assist with preparation of monthly and quarterly presentations in support of senior leadership meetings and board meetings
  • Ad hoc financial analysis including customer, market, product and regional data for Investor Relations
  • Ad hoc financial analysis nominated by the CEO, CFO and the President of the Waters Division to answer the key strategic and tactical questions facing the Company during the year.

Company Description

Waters Corporation (NYSE:WAT) is a global leader in analytical instruments, separations technologies, and software, serving the life, materials, food, and environmental sciences for over 65 years. Our Company helps ensure the efficacy of medicines, the safety of food and the purity of water, and the quality and sustainability of products used every day. In over 100 countries, our 7,600+ passionate employees collaborate with customers in laboratories, manufacturing sites, and hospitals to accelerate the benefits of pioneering science.
